## Name  CatDog - A helpful companion [Open](launch:///bin/CatDog) ## Synopsis ```**sh $ CatDog ``` ## Description `CatDog` is an animated screenmate application in the form of a virtual pet. It was inspired by [Neko](<https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Neko_(software)>). The name derives from its ambiguous appearance: is it a cat, a dog, or a hybrid? Its helpful suggestions evoke the animated assistants popular at the turn of the millennium, such as [Clippy](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Office_Assistant). Alongside [Buggie](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/SerenityOS#History) and the [Yaks](http://yaksplained.org/), CatDog is a much loved member of the Minerva family of mascots. As such it has a wider presence in the project’s online community, promotional materials and merchandise. ### Features By default, CatDog will chase your mouse cursor around the screen. It will always stay on-top of other windows. Additionally, CatDog offers helpful suggestions depending on the currently active application. CatDog has multiple states: - _Sleeping_ if the mouse cursor hasn’t moved in some time - _Alert_ if woken by the mouse cursor or speaking after being idle - _Dressed as an Artist_ if [Pixel Paint](help://man/1/Applications/PixelPaint) or [Font Editor](help://man/1/Applications/FontEditor) are open - _Dressed as an Inspector_ if [Profiler](help://man/1/Applications/Profiler) or System Monitor are open To exit, right-click on CatDog and select `Quit` or, if active, press `Alt+F4`.
